Technical Clerk 'Electrical' in Horgen - Entry-Level Office Position Possible (80-100%) m/f/d
Electrical knowledge and an interest in customer contact provide you with an interesting office entry. A top position for clerks from the 'electrical or building services' sector.
Our client is a highly successful service company in the field of electrical and building technology. In the internal service, we are looking for a colleague for customer advice regarding the installation and application of technical instruments at the headquarters in Zurich-Horgen, in addition to the 78 employees in a 7-person internal service team, immediately or by arrangement, as
Technical Clerk 'Electrical' in Horgen - also possible as an entry-level office position 80-100% (m/f/d)
Your tasks - You:
- independently support and advise customers from the region and partly from all over Switzerland
- independently handle the wide-ranging enquiries and orders regarding the application and installation of instruments and devices with the backing of the collegial team
- seek solutions for project-related enquiries
- make clarifications "on the front line" with installers and at the manufacturer’s plant
- administratively and organisationally support the field service or customer technicians
- provide technical components (own warehouse on site)
- participate in trade fairs and training courses if interested
Your profile - You:
- have a technical apprenticeship in the field / electrical installer / electrical engineering / mechanics / electrical / heating technology / automation technician or air technology etc.
- have experience in dealing with customers or a flair for it
- possess or plan further training as a technical merchant, commercial school or have initial office experience
- are proficient in using a PC (MS Office advantageous)
- are an open and proactive personality with an independent working style
- are fluent in German and preferably speak a little French
- are at least 22 years old; your spirit counts
In addition to a thorough introduction of 3 - 4 months, training courses and a modern workplace, attractive employment conditions (at least 5 weeks holiday, flexible working hours, 40.5 hours per week, paid coffee break, etc.) are provided. You can expect a lively team and a cooperative supervisor with great expertise who allows freedom and values pleasant collaboration.
